## Deployment

Hawthorn Gate wraps the Pellium pricing API with a circuit breaker so outages upstream don't cascade into the checkout flow. Deploys go out through the Foxline pipeline; never push manually. After each rollout, check the breaker state endpoint — it should report closed within two minutes. Trip thresholds and cooldowns are environment-specific. The staging environment currently runs with the following values.

config for bawig-bahif:
oliix:
  log_level: warn
  metrics_host: metrics.oliix.tolvaqsys.internal
  pool_size: 4

HANDOVER NOTE — Guest Wi-Fi Desk, Calloway Point Reception

Morning, Tessa. The guest Wi-Fi desk is set up and the voucher printer has fresh rolls in the drawer. Contractors from Bryle & Motte arrive around 10:00; they each need a voucher plus the signed usage form, same as last week. The laminated network instructions are under the counter. If the printer jams again, the spare is in the comms cupboard off the mezzanine. Contractors opening that cupboard will need the pass code printed below.

turnstile pass: bdg-H-52

Subject: Handover — Fabrikit on-call

Hey! Quick handover notes. Fabrikit (our test-data factory lib) had a flaky seed generator this week — if builds fail on the Norwick suite, just bump the seed cache and rerun. Docs live on the Lantermill wiki under "Fabrikit basics," which new folks should skim first. Nothing else burning. If anything weird pops up overnight, ping the library owner directly.

billing contact of bafog-bawip = fraael@lumicworks.corp

Minutes — Management Meeting, Vexlor Industries

Attendees agreed to a write-down of aging stock at the Draymoor warehouse, chiefly the Corvex-3 fittings line. Finance confirmed the adjustment will post this quarter. Marta Delven will brief auditors; operations will clear shelf space by month-end. For the incoming director: disposal options are still open. The confidential note on forward plans follows below.

internal memo for kajef-bagaf: Silionax Freight is in early talks to buy Silathax Freight for about $30.4 million. The Aldael launch date is January 3, and nothing goes to the press before then.